Sunday seen an unsurprising act from Pakistan, the country banned the micro-blogging site which was later restored by the Pakistan Telecommunication Authority (PTA). The access was blocked over an ongoing “competition” of Prophet Muhammad’s (pbuh) caricatures, reports The Express Tribune.
PTA Chairman Dr Mohammad Yaseen said the regulator was asked by the Ministry of Information and Technology to block the website in the country. “We just passed on the directives to the Internet Service Providers (ISPs),” he told The Express Tribune. “I can’t say for how long the website will remain blocked.”
